The Toronto Blue Jays face off against the Texas Rangers in Game 2 of the ALDS on Friday afternoon at the Rogers Centre. The Rangers beat the Jays 5-3 in Game 1 on Thursday.
Today's score: 6-4 Rangers

What you need to know:
– Both Josh Donaldson and Jose Bautista will be playing today for the Jays despite leaving yesterday’s game with injuries.
– Adrian Beltre of the Rangers will not play.
– Starting pitchers: for the Jays, Marcus Stroman (who has an awesome Instagram account); for the Rangers, Cole Hamels. (Neither pitcher has faced the other team this year.)
– In the history of the wild-card era, which dates back to the 1995 season, only four teams have come back from down 2-0 in the Division Series.
